I realize that the market would dictate that you shouldn't put more items on your vendor than will sell in 30 days but consider this: I'm a tailor. We have about 250 schematics and 250 colors. I sell most items in 10-14 colors (all colors that sell!) and limit my schematics by what is pretty. I sell a LOT but I have to constantly replace what is sold, because usually I keep one of each item/color combination on the vendor (for the 1100 item count.) So at the end of the month, when things start dropping, there are usually 1100 items in vendor, although I've made many replacements throughout the month. Because I'd rather not have any items drop randomly in the middle of the month, I delist everything when the first items start dropping and relist. This is not a system that really is necessary for a regular business person, but a must for a tailor who can have a vendor (or vendors) with 1100 unique items.
